Therefore, after some research, we settled upon ClimateNeutral.org., The process to become certified climate neutral by the non-profit ClimateNeutral.org includes three steps: 1) Measurement of the carbon footprint of each product/service the company produces; 2) Purchase offsets to make up for emissions you have not yet reduced; and 3) Develop an action plan to continue to reduce carbon emissions. Bonterra stems from the French word for good (bon) and the Latin word for land (terra) represents the exponential good that can be accomplished with the right foundation and supports the companys purpose to power those who power social impact, according to Erin Mulligan Nelson, CEO of Bonterra. An umbrella that covers what were once four companies EveryAction;another fundraising software for nonprofits called Network for Good;and two nonprofit and philanthropic tech companies that Apax combined with EveryAction in the August merger, Social Solutions and CyberGrants Bonterras stated goal is to connect nonprofits to donors. After calculating their carbon footprint, Bonterra discovered their greenhouse gas emissions for Scope 1 was 584 tCO2e, Scope 2 was 22 tCO2e and Scope 3 was 9,217 tCO2e, with a total emissions level of 9,823 tCO2e.
